For aviators who have a deep passion for flying, living in an Airpark and owning a hangar-home offers a unique lifestyle that combines the thrill of aviation with the comforts of home. Let’s explore the benefits of being an aviator in an Airpark community with your own hangar-home.

1. Convenience and Accessibility:
Living in an Airpark means having your aircraft right at your doorstep. Aviators can enjoy the convenience of storing their planes in their private hangars, allowing for easy access to their aircraft whenever they want to fly. No more long drives to the airport or waiting in line for takeoff – just step outside and soar into the skies.

2. Community of Like-Minded Individuals:
Airparks are not just residential communities; they are hubs for aviation enthusiasts and pilots who share a common love for flying. Living among fellow aviators fosters a sense of camaraderie and community spirit. Whether it’s sharing flying experiences, attending aviation events, or simply bonding over a shared passion, the connections made in an Airpark are invaluable.
